Dosenbach-Ochsner Deploys 100+ Exotec Skypod Robots in Swiss Warehouse

Daily briefingPriya RamanFeb 20, 2026· 456 views

Swiss retailer modernizes Luterbach logistics with Exotec Skypod system, handling peaks and boosting e-commerce fulfillment.

Swiss sportswear and equipment retailer Dosenbach-Ochsner, part of the Deichmann Group, has deployed the Exotec Skypod system at its Luterbach site in Canton of Solothurn. More than 100 Skypod robots are now operational, supplying picking and packing stations from approximately 174,000 storage locations. The system was chosen for its flexibility in handling activity peaks, addressing the growing demands of e-commerce and omnichannel retail.

Gregor Oberfranz, head of logistics at Dosenbach-Ochsner, noted that e-commerce demands differ from brick-and-mortar retail, especially when absorbing sudden demand spikes. Andreas Stöckl, EVP central Europe sales at Exotec, highlighted the rapid efficiency gains post-implementation. The deployment underscores a trend among retailers to modernize intralogistics with goods-to-person robotics for agile fulfillment.
